Ingredients -

1 x 225 mm baked biscuit shell (Tennis Biscuits)
3 eggs separated
1 can sweetened condensed milk
1 tablespoon finely grated lemon rind
2/3 cup fresh lemon juice
6 tablespoons white sugar
3 tablespoons of melted margarine or butter
1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
Vinegar

Method for Shell

Crush biscuits finely with a rolling pin. Add the melted margarine or butter and the cinnamon. Press evenly on bottom and up the sides of a greased baking dish. Bake blind for fifteen minutes at 175 degrees C before putting in the filling.

Remove from oven and cool.
Method for Pie Filling

Beat egg yolks until thick and lemon coloured. Fold in the condensed milk, lemon rind and juice and then pour into baked biscuit shell. Beat egg whites and add sugar gradually until it peaks. Add 1 teaspoon of vinegar and beat again for extra thickness. Spread meringue topping lightly over pie filling using the back of a spoon to form peaks.

Bake in a preheated oven at 175 degrees C for 15 to 20 minutes, or until lightly browned and filling set.

Remove from oven and cool before serving.

Lemons are so versatile and can be used in numerous ways, from fresh to cooked. The rind also add to flavour, when used in cakes or biscuits.

  1. A freshly squeezed lemon in a jug of iced water is so refreshing on a hot day. A sprig of mint can also add to the fresh appeal. To cut calories and for health, I try not to add sugar.
  2. Love lemon meringue pie
  3. A lemon slice cut cut half way , but not right through, can be twisted and used as a garnish. This gives a butterfly effect.
  4. Lemon juice squeezed over fresh oysters with a twist of ground pepper is very popular.
  5. Lemon juice is always used to stop browning and oxidation on avocado pears and bananas.
  6. I always chew on a very tiny piece of rind to freshen breath.
  7. Lemon juice is an old trick to lighten hair in the sun. When I put the wrong hair colour on once, and it came out too dark, I squeezed lemon juice over it and it came out a shade lighter. Left it on for about half an hour.
  8. Lemon juice is a must with fried or grilled fish. Love the combination of tartar sauce, garlic and of course the lemon.
  9. Lemon juice squeezed int final rinse water makes your glasses shine beautifully.
  10. Love an arrangement of lemons in a bowl to freshen the air with that slight citrus aroma.
